VISUAL BASIC形成性考核册作业一

发布 2023-05-20 16:05:28 阅读 7007

visual bsdic 程序设计形成性考核册作业答案一。

一、选择题。

1、在设计应用程序时,可以查看到应用程序工程所有组成部分的窗口是(d)。

a、窗体设计 b、** c、属性 d、工程资源管理器窗口。

2、窗体的load 事件的触发时机是(b)。

a、用户单击窗体时 b、窗体被加载时 c、窗体显示之后 d、窗体卸载时。

3、与传统的程序设计语言相比,visual basic 最突出的特点是(c)。

a、结构化程序设计 b、程序开发环境 c、事件驱动编程机制。

d、程序调试技术。

4、vb6.0 集成开发环境的主窗口中不包括(ca、标题栏 b、菜单栏 c、状态栏 d、工具栏。

5、如果对象的名称为mytext ,而且对象有一个属性text,那么在**中引用该属性的正确格式是(b)。

a、 b、 c、mytext.(text)

d、mytext*text

6、下列可以激活属性窗口的操作是(d)。

a、用鼠标双击窗体的任何部位 b、执行“工程“菜单中的” 属性窗口“命令。

c、按ctrl+f4 d、按f4

7、假定已在窗体上画了多个控件,并有一个控件是活动的,为了在属性窗口中设置窗体的属性,预先应执行的操作是(a)。

a、单击窗体上没有控件的地方 b、单击任一个控件。

c、不执行任何操作 d、双击窗体的标题栏。

8、如果要在文本框键入字符时,只显示某个字符,如果(*)应设置文本框的(b)属性。

a 、caption b、passwordchar c、text d、char

9、如果想要在文本框中的内容在运行时不能编辑,需要文本框的(a) 属性设置为true.

a locked b、multiline c、tabstop dvisible

10 对于定时器(tiner)控制,设置其定时是否开启的属性是(c)

a、index b、tag c、enabled d、left

11、要在窗口体fornl 内显示“myfrm”使用的语句是( c)a、c、

12、对象的性质和状态特征称为(c)

a、事件 b、方法 c、属性 d、类。

13、下列正确的赋值语句是(b)

a、x+y=20 b、y=x+20 c、3x=y d、s=

14、当使用上下文相关的帮助时,选择要帮助的内容,然后按(d) 键,就可出现msdn 窗口直接显示所需的帮助信息。

a、help b、f10 c、ese d、f1

15、将调试通过的工程经“文件”菜单的“生成。exe 文件“编绎成名。exe 后,将该可执行文件放到其它机器上不能运行的主要原因是。

d)。a、运行的机器上无vb 系统 b、缺少。frm 窗体文件 c、 该执行文件有病毒 d、以上原因都不对。

二、填空题。

1、当进入vb 集成开发环境后,发现没有显示“工具箱”窗口。应选择视图菜单的工具箱选项,使“工具箱”窗口显示。

2、在vb 中,事件过程名由对象名和事件名构成。

3、工程文件的扩展名是 vbp ,窗体文件扩展名是 frm 。

4、对象时**和数据的集合,例如,visual basic 中的窗体 、按钮 、

文本框等都是对象。

5、对象的方法用于实施某种操作功能 。当方法不需要任何参数并且也没有返回值,调用对象的方法的格式为对象名。方法名 。 例如对窗体 forml 使用 show 方法 , 应写成。

6、要使文本框显示滚动条,需要将其 scrollbars 属性设置为。

7、欲设置定时的时间间隔为 4 秒,则属性 interval 的值为 4000 。

8、要使标签框的大小随 caption 属性做自动调整,应将 autosize 属性设置为 true 。

9、通过窗体布局窗口可以在设计时直观地调整窗体在屏幕的位置。

10、要想在**中给名为 txtshow 的文框赋予文本:good work!时, 应当编写的语句是 good work!”

11、若命令按钮的名称为cmdopen,程序要求单击以上命令按钮,打开一个窗口frml,请对以下事件过程填空。

private sub cmdopen click()

end sud

12、事件就是对象上所发生的事情,visual basic 中的事件如单击 、 装入 、

鼠标移动等。一个对象响应的事件可以有多个,用户不能建立新的事件。事件过程是指响应某个事件后所执行的** 。假设某一事件过程如下:

private sub cmd1_click()

示例”end sub

则响应过程的对象名是 cmd1 ,事件名是 click 。

13、对象的方法用于在对象上实施某种操作功能 。当方法不需要任何参数并且也没有返回值,调用对象的方法格式为对象名。方法。

名 , 例如 , 对窗体 form1 使用 show 方法 , 应写成 form1 .show 。

14、为了在编写**时能自动语法检查,必须执行工具菜单中的选项。

命令,打开选项对话框,然后选择“编辑器”选项卡中的自动语法检测 。

15、定时器(timer)控件可识别的事件是 timer ,了生该事件的时间间隔定时由定时器的 interval 属性设置,其单位为毫秒 。三、问答题。

1、什么是可视化编程和事件驱动?

答:可视化编程是指无须编程,仅通过直观的操作方式即可完成界面的设计工作的这种编程方式。

当vb 的应用程序运行后,系统处于等待状态,当某个事件发生后, 程序就去执行此事件的事件过程,当这个事件过程执行完后,系统又处于等待另一个事件发生的状态,这就是事件驱动程序方式。

2、对象、属性、事件和文件之间的关系如何?

答:对象是**和数据的封装体。对象的操作通过与该对象有关的属性、事件、方法来描述。

属性是一个对象的基本特性,每个对象都有它自己的属性。方法是对象要执行的动作。

事件是在对象上所发生的事情。

3、简述事件驱动机制与传统编程方式的不同。

答:传统的面向过程的应用程序中,应用程序自身控制了执行那一部分**按何种顺序执行**,程序从第一行**开始执行并按应用程序中预定的路径执行,用户无法改变程序的执行流程。而事件驱动机制则由用户来决定执行的路线。

这就是两者的不同。

4、简述事件驱动的工作过程。

答:事件驱动的工作过程如下:(1)启动应用程序,装载和显示窗体。

2)窗体或窗体上的控件等待事件的发生。(3)当某个事件发生后, 执行其对应的事件过程**。(4)重复执行(2)和(3),直到遇到。

end 语句或单击“结束”按钮停止程序的运行。四、程序设计题。

1、在窗体上添加一个文本框和两个命令按钮,并把两个命令按钮的标题分别设置为“隐藏文本框”和“显示文本框”。当单击第一个命令按钮时,文本框消失;而当单击第二个命令按钮时,文本框重新出现,并在文本框中显示“vb 程序设计”(字体大小为 16)。程序运行界面如图所示。

图 1解:“隐藏文本框”按钮中的**为:

显示文本框” 按钮中的**为:

程序设计”

2、设计一个计算程序。该程序用户界面如图 2 所示,由四个文本框: 文本框 1(text1)、文本框 2(text2)、文本框 3(text3)、文本框 4

text4 ),和三个按钮: 命令按钮 1 ( command1 )、命令按钮 2

command2)、命令按钮 3(command3)组成。程序运行后,用户按清除按钮,则清除文本框中显示的内容,按计算按钮,则计算三科平均成绩。单击退出按钮则退出。

解:command1 中的**为:text1=””text2=””text3=””text4=””

command2 中的**为 : text4=(val(text1)+ val(text2)+ val(text3))/3

command2 中的**为:end

3、编写一收款计算程序。要求用户输入商品的“单价”、“数量”和。

折扣”后,单击“计算”按钮显示“应付款”,单击“清除”按钮,清除文本框中所有的数据。程序运行界面如图 3 所示。

答 :“计算 ” 按钮的** : text4=val(text1)* val(text2)* val(text3)/100

清除”按钮的**:text1=””text2=””text3=””text4=””

形成性作业

一 判断正误并说明理由。1.如果审计人员已从被审计单位的开户银行获取了银行对账单和所有支付支票清单,该审计人员就勿需要再向银行进行函证。答案 错。理由 证实银行存款是否存在就必须函证银行存款余额。2.盘点库存现金时,必须有被审计单位会计主管人员和审计人员参加,并由出纳员进行盘点。答案 错。理由 盘点...

形成性作业

一 填空题。1 编码器按输出形成的不同可分为和两类。2 编码器的相位差输出电路由和输出电路组成。3 按照工作原理可把光栅分为和。4 光栅传感器主要是由及光电元件等组成。5 多轴运动控制器主要应用于及专用自动化设备上。6 变频器分为及交 直 交变频器等三类。7 周转轮系的典型传动有及3k三种。8 常用...

形成性作业

姓名学号分数 公关与社交礼仪 练习一。一 案例分析题 2题50分 一 王芳,某高校文秘专业高材生,毕业后就职于一家公司做文员。为适应工作需要,上班时,她毅然放弃了 清纯少女妆 化起了整洁 漂亮 端庄的 白领丽人妆 不脱色粉底液,修饰自然 稍带棱角的眉毛,与服装色系搭配的灰度高偏浅色的眼影,紧贴上睫毛...